How to Install IPSW Firmware on iPhone or iPad

To restore your iPhone or iPad functionality you should execute these instructions. The method works effectively for users of Windows systems as well as users of Mac systems.

01

Backup Your iPhone or iPad

Before you begin, create a backup of your device using iCloud or iTunes/Finder. The IPSW process needs this step because it protects your photos and apps and essential data.

02

Download IPSW & Prepare Software

Before start you need to download the IPSW file that's right for your device model from a good website. If you are using a Windows computer you have to make sure that iTunes is already, on your computer and that it is updated. On Mac systems that are running macOS Catalina or something newer the IPSW file and everything else is handled through the Finder, not iTunes.

03

Connect Your Device to Computer

Link your iPhone or iPad to the computer via a data cable, and keep in mind maintaining a stable connection is very important. So do not use a cheap cable. They might stop the working process.

04

Turn Off Find My & Enter Recovery Mode

Go to Settings > [Your Name] > Find My > Find My iPhone/iPad and turn it off.
If your device is not responding or has issues, manually put it into Recovery Mode before starting the restore process.

05

Install IPSW & Restore Backup

Windows: Hold Shift and click “Restore iPhone”.
Mac: Hold Option and click “Restore”.
The system will verify and install the firmware. After completion, restore your backup to recover your data.
